Labrum basal surface black; basal elevation transverse. Mandible mostly black, subapical region brown and with basal green spot; medial portion strongly constricted, with about half basal width; preapical tooth large and sharp, produced near mandible apex; distal part of adductor ridge strongly swollen. Clypeus mostly golden with basal green reflection, apical black band <OD; punctate, punctures large and weak, mostly smooth in between, loosely imbricate on basal margin; apex not prolonged over apical border. Epistomal angle acute, strongly protruding over clypeus. Supraclypeal area golden; sparsely punctate, imbricate in between. Lower paraocular area with golden reflection; contiguously punctate; long setae (1–2 OD) intermixed with tiny setae. Antennae: mostly dark brown, flagellum ventrally light brown. Frons with golden and green reflections intermixed; contiguously punctate; not protuberant above antennal sockets. Preoccipital area strongly lamellate, lamella expanded near post gena. Gena with green reflection. Post gena with copper and green reflections; microreticulate, some scattered weak punctures; setae length <3 OD. Hypostomal carina not projected anteriorly.

Pronotum dorsolateral angle acute. Fore leg: coxa ventrally green; trochanter brown; femur brown with green reflection; ventral surface slightly rounded; long plumose setae (<4 OD); tibia and tarsus brown; white to yellowish setae on both. Mesoscutum green with golden reflection; densely punctate on disc, I <PD, sparser posterior to median line, mostly smooth in between, contiguously punctate on lateral surfaces, anterior border contiguously punctate; setae length <2 OD. Scutellum medial furrow inconspicuous; green with golden reflection; densely punctate, I <PD; with dense tiny setae intermixed with longer white setae (4 OD). Mesepisternum golden; preepisternum contiguously punctate near pronotal lobe; hypoepimeral area densely punctate, I <0.5 PD, imbricate in between; below scrobe densely punctate, I <0.5 PD, imbricate in between, ventrally crowded punctate; with long setae (2 OD). Mid leg: coxa brown with weak green reflection; trochanter brown with weak green reflection; ventral margin not swollen, almost straight; femur brown, flattened, mesofemoral brush yellowish; tibia and tarsus brown; white to yellowish setae on both. Tegula light brown with anterior green spot. Metanotum with dense tiny setae intermixed with longer white setae (= 3 OD). Metepisternum golden with green reflection; densely punctate, becoming crowded punctate to rugose above superior metapleural pit. Hind leg: coxa green, anterior and posterior surfaces ventrally separated by a smoothly curved area; trochanter brown; setae length = 3 OD; femur brown; tibia and tarsus brown; outer surfaces without dark setae. Metapostnotum green with golden reflection; shorter than scutellum; entirely with radiating carinae, medially somewhat rugose. Propodeum golden with copper and green reflections; with tiny and long (3 OD) setae intermixed; posterior surface punctate to rugulose, smooth in between; lateral carinae ending below propodeum half; lateral surfaces imbricate among punctures.

T1 anterior surface sparsely punctate, smooth in between; mostly golden, base darkened; only with long setae, tiny decumbent setae absent. T1 dorsal surface sparsely punctate on disc, imbricate in between, coarser punctation on lateral surfaces; mostly green with golden reflection, dorsally with brownish spot; tiny setae dorsally, long setae (= OD) on lateral surfaces; apex inflexed, black. T2 mostly green with blue iridescence, dorsally with brown spot; minutely punctate, coarser punctation on lateral surfaces, imbricate in between; marginal area with punctate portion longer than apical black band on sublateral surfaces; tiny decumbent setae near base and on lateral surfaces, long setae (2 OD) on lateral surfaces. T3 weakly punctate, imbricate in between; mostly green with golden reflection, apical band brown; tiny setae apex not reaching apical margin sublaterally. T4 weakly punctate, imbricate in between; mostly green with golden and blue iridescences, apical band brown; mostly with tiny decumbent setae, long setae (2 OD) scattered on disc and lateral surfaces. T5 dark brown with weak green reflection; pseudopygidial area not covered by scale-like setae, colliculate integument exposed. Pygidial plate black, apex rounded. S1 with a short spiniform projection; brown with weak green reflection; long setae (> 2 OD) medially, margin tiny decumbent setae. S2 mostly brown, apical band yellowish; medioapical margin sharp; punctate, microreticulate in between; long setae (> 3 OD). S3–4 as S2. S5 apical margin widely rounded; brown; long setae (> 3 OD). S6 dark brown; long dark setae on apex.

Pronotum lateral angle acute. Fore leg: coxa ventrally green; trochanter and femur dark brown with green reflection; slightly swollen; tibia and tarsus dark brown; white to yellowish setae on both. Mesoscutum green with golden reflection; densely punctate on disc, I <PD, smooth in between, contiguously punctate anteriorly and on lateral surfaces; setae length = 0.5–1 OD. Scutellum medial furrow inconspicuous; green with golden reflection; mostly punctate, punctures coarse, denser punctation medially; longer setae (3 OD) near apex. Mesepisternum green with golden reflection; preepisternum contiguously punctate near pronotal lobe; hypoepimeral area densely punctate, I <0.5 PD, imbricate in between; below scrobe densely punctate, I <0.5 PD, imbricate in between. Mid leg: coxa and trochanter dark brown with green reflection; setae length 3 OD; femur dark brown with green reflection; not swollen; tibia and basitarsus dark brown; white to yellowish setae on both. Tegula dark brown with anterior green spot. Metanotum with dense tiny setae intermixed with longer white setae (= 3 OD). Metepisternum green with golden reflection; contiguously punctate, crowded punctate to striate near hind wing. Hind leg: coxa to trochanter and femur green; tibia dark brown, anterior surface without abundant tiny setae among long setae; basitarsus more than 6.5x longer than maximum width, parallel sided; brown. Metapostnotum green with golden reflection; as long as metanotum; plane; entirely filled with radiating carinae. Propodeum green; with tiny and long (3 OD) setae intermixed; posterior surface contiguously punctate; lateral carinae lamellate, ending below propodeum half; lateral surfaces imbricate among punctures.

T1 anterior surface sparsely punctate, I = 3 PD, smooth in between; mostly green, base darkened; only with long setae, tiny decumbent setae absent. T1 dorsal surface densely punctate, I <PD, denser punctation on lateral surfaces, with an impunctate area near apical margin medially; mostly green with golden reflection; tiny setae on disc, lateral surfaces with longer setae (2 OD); apex inflexed, black. T2 mostly green with golden reflection; sparsely punctate on disc, I = 2 PD, minutely and densely punctate near base, coarser punctation on lateral surfaces, mostly smooth in between, smooth near base and marginal area; marginal area with punctate portion as long as apical black band on sublateral surfaces; mostly with tiny setae, long setae (2 OD) near margin and lateral surfaces, pre-marginal setae ending far from apical margin on sub-lateral surfaces. T3 coarsely punctate, smooth in between; mostly green with golden reflection, apical band black; mostly with tiny setae, long setae (2 OD) near margin and lateral surfaces. T4 punctate, imbricate in between; mostly green, apical band black; mostly with tiny setae, long setae (2 OD) scattered on disc and lateral surfaces. T5 mostly green, apical band black; long setae (2 OD) intermixed with tiny setae. T6 black; mostly with long setae (<3 OD). T7 dark brown. S1 without elevation; mostly blue, apex brown; with long plumose setae (3 OD) medially, margin with tiny decumbent setae. S2 mostly dark brown; apical band yellowish; medioapical margin sharp; punctate, microreticulate in between; with long plumose setae (2 OD), tiny setae on apex. S3 mostly dark brown with green reflection, apical band yellowish; medioapical margin slightly rounded; punctate, microreticulate in between; with long plumose setae (2 OD), tiny setae on apex. S4 mostly dark brown with green reflection, apical band yellowish; medioapical margin almost straight; punctate, microreticulate in between; with long plumose setae (2 OD), tiny setae on apex. S5 dark brown; not depressed transversally on median surface; homogeneously pilose, without glabrous patch medially. S6 dark brown; setae length = 2 OD, tiny setae on apex. S7 lateral apodemes longer than half S8 width. S8 anterior projection less than four times longer than apical width; posterior margin acuminate.
